Of the few occasions I have traveled within New York for a vacation, there's a couple places that stick out in my mind immidiately. Those places are Lake George and Cooperstown.

Lake George to me is one of those places that is visually beautiful and overall peaceful. Whether it was walking up and down the town streets visiting the various shops and restaurants or enjoying the scenery of the lake itself with a drink in my hand from my hotel view or on the boat tour.
Cooperstown was and is a destination spot for me for one primary reason and that is the Major League Baseball Hall of Fame. Now I could probably write endlessly from here on about my love for baseball and about my diehard fandom to the Yankees but I'll spare everyone of that.
Instead what I'll say is simply this; my visit to Cooperstown and the Hall of Fame is forever imprinted in my brain. Walking through it's doors and it's hallowed halls is an experience unlike any other. Every step feels like your walking on holy ground. You can feel the time and history within its walls. Best believe that you can also feel the spirits of all the greats who have been immortalized thanks to their accolades and contributions to the game and its history.
